*Cranbrook Performing Art Center

Site is located on north of Detroit, Ann Arber, in the middle of Cranbrook Art institute.

The whole process visiting the site was remained me a fairy tale called "twelve dancing princesses". The story is about twelve princesses who live in a castle went out dancing every night, but nobody knows where they were going. The building been hidden in the forest people need to walk through an open style entrance under trees to get there. The Whole building visiting experience is base on that story.

The campus was a quiet medium scale campus. A performing art center which has an 80 feet fl y tower build in campus will break the silence. So put the build-ing in a lower ground lever, which like an landmark can be seen or noticed in a further distance but won't interrupt the expression of the whole campus will make the art center become a landmark for the entire area.

*High-rise Universal Context

Self-energy high-rise context make use of wind for the energy source to provide the power usage of the building even the needs of the city.

The shape of the building provides a effi cient environment for the wind power collection. Depend on the diff erent incoming direction of the wind the energy will be provide diff erently. But the building shape will help concen-trate the wind fl ow for generate as much energy as it can. The wind turbines locate behind the offi ce space of the building. In that case, the offi ce area will have the maxima daylighting and minima sound pollution from the turbines.

At the center core of the tower will absorb the wind after it pass the turbine because of the pressure diff erences. It will help the wind concentrate through the turbine, also avoid the unnecessary turbulence.
